Myth number 1

After washing, the skin should squeak from cleanliness, if the skin tightens, then the means for washing does not suit you - it is too aggressive. Gel and foam destroy bacteria that cause inflammation and acne, as well as other beauty thieves - dirt, sweat, fat, dead cells. However, strong detergents that drain the skin can lead to wrinkles, and often rashes. The fact is that the sebaceous glands begin to work in an emergency mode, in order to compensate their losses. Switch to cream detergents with glycerin and soft surfactants, which are obtained from wheat or coconut oil. All of them perfectly remove makeup, but at the same time retain the optimum level of moisture.

Myth number 2

"Shop" cosmetics are not as good as the pharmacy. In fact, it does not really matter where it is sold. Most anti-aging agents contain the same set of ingredients. They include only proven components - retinoids, alpha hydroxy acids (AHA), peptides, antioxidants (vitamins C, E, green tea). To get more value for your money, pay attention to the packaging - it is specially developed in order to preserve the freshness and strength of the product. For example, the pump does not allow oxygen (and your fingers!) To get into the cream - and the composition remains stable for longer. And an opaque dark bottle blocks sunlight, preventing the destruction of chemical bonds. Another indicator of the quality of the cream: rejuvenating ingredients are at the beginning of the composition. Ideally - within the first ten. Then the cream is really active.

Myth number 3

Anti-aging creams spoil the skin. In fact, redness and peeling after using them is much less than after a course of laser or chemical peelings. However, key substances in anti-aging series, for example retinoids, which accelerate cell renewal and stimulate the production of collagen, can really irritate the skin so much that many reject them. Do not rush to give up an effective remedy. Just a couple of weeks, prepare for him skin with creams with an antioxidant complex. Then look at the soft fluid or serum in the store where the concentration of the vitamin A derivative is small. Mix a pea of ​​cream with retinol with your usual moisturizer for the face and apply it every 2 or 3 days. Is the skin still very much flaky? A couple of weeks, until she gets used, leave it for only 5 minutes, then rinse off with water. When the dermis is acclimatized, apply the cream overnight.

Myth number 4

If the product does not give a quick effect, you should replace it. In fact, it is extremely important to stick to the chosen care long enough to see what works on your skin and what does not. I advise you to wait 8-10 weeks before leaving one product and moving to another. Keep in mind that not all skin reacts equally to anti-aging components, so you need different time to see the result.

Myth number 5

After 40 years of protection from the sun is useless. In fact, before this age, your skin receives only half of the solar radiation planned for life. Therefore, do not remove the cream from the SPF in the closet - you still have enough time to slow down the aging processes caused by its rays. Proven fact: if you regularly protect the skin, it is restored after the previous damage. Another news: most of the ultraviolet is not on the beach. This is the result of the cumulative, random impact of UV rays when you drive or walk around the city in the sun ... Apart from the fact that the sun causes immediate damage to the skin, it also generates free radicals - destructive molecules that, like small arrows, break through supporting structures, which leads to wrinkles and sagging. Even if there is a note on your day cream that it contains protective filters, this is usually not enough. They will not save you from UVA rays, the main culprits of skin aging.

Myth number 6

Fatty skin does not need to be moisturized. In fact, it in excess produces sebum, but, unfortunately, not water. And if you exclude the stage of moisturizing, oily skin will very quickly turn into dehydrated skin. Care products for this type in addition to the active ingredients should contain soothing, soothing, and irritating ingredients. Be sure to take a closer look at the thermal water. Enriched with minerals from rocks, it not only moisturizes the skin, but strengthens it.

Myth number 7

Acne is a problem of the adolescent period; with age, acne disappears by itself. In fact, 20% of the fair sex and 5% of severe eruptions remain after 25 years, when hormonal storms are already behind. Acne is not just an annoying misunderstanding that negates the mood and personal life. It is a skin disease with several stages of development. Dermatologists do not get tired of warning, if acne is neglected, it will leave not only unpleasant memories, but also marks on the skin that are difficult to remove and sometimes very expensive. The root cause of acne is excessive sebum secretion. By itself, it performs a rather important function: it protects the covers from drying out.
